Está en la página 1de 12

Instituto Nacional Simón Bolívar

Grado: 3 Año de Bachillerato en Electrónica.

Modulo: Desarrollo de programas.

Título del Reporte: Estructura de control :IF…


Then…. El se, Select Case

Profesor: José Roberto Enrique Ordoñez.

Alumno: Marcos Rubén Cruz Martinez

1
Índice
Introducción……………………………………………………………………………………………………………………..2.

Cuerpo de informe……………………………………………………………………………………………………………5

Conclusiones……………………………………………………………………………………………………………………12

Bibliografía……………………………………………………………………………………………………………………..14

2
Introducción.
Estructuras de Control

Las estructuras de control le permiten controlar el flujo de


ejecución del programa. Tenemos dos

tipos de estructuras de control:

 Estructuras de decisión
 Estructuras de bucle

Estructuras de Decisión

Los procedimientos de Visual Basic pueden probar condiciones y,


dependiendo de los resultados,

realizar diferentes operaciones. Entre las estructuras de decisión


que acepta Visual Basic se incluyen las siguientes:

 If...Then
 If...Then...Else

IF… Then:

Use la estructura If...Then para ejecutar una o más instrucciones


basadas en una condición. Puede

utilizarla sintaxis de una línea o un bloque de varias líneas:

 If condición Then Sentencias


 If condición Then

SentenciasEnd IfCondición normalmente es una comparación, pero


puede ser cualquier expresión que dé como

3
resultado True o False; Si condición es True, Visual Basic ejecuta
todas las sentencias que siguen

a la palabra clave

Then. Puede utilizar sintaxis de una línea o de varias líneas para ejecutar
una sentencia basada en

una condición, los siguientes dos ejemplos son equivalentes

4
CUERPO DE INFORME

Asociado a ese Case: que como estudiante podamos declarar variable


de acuerdo a los requerimiento de datos a manejar aplicar la sintaxis de
estructura de identificadores y comandos en VB.NET definir todo tipo de
expresiones complejas matemáticas y lógicas 3n un programa de VB Net

Partes true o false :

condición
Necesario. Expresión. Debe evaluarse como True o False, o en un
tipo de datos que se pueda convertir implícitamente a Boolean.

5
Si la expresión es una variable que admiten valores Boolean y se
evalúa como, la condición se trata como si la expresión
fuera False y los bloques ElseIf se evalúan si existen, o el
bloque Else se ejecuta si existe.

Then
Obligatorio en la sintaxis de una sola línea; opcional en la sintaxis
multilínea.

statements
Opcional. Una o varias instrucciones que siguen a If...Then y se
ejecutan si condition se evalúa como True.

elseifcondition
Obligatorio si ElseIf está presente. Expresión. Debe evaluarse
como True o False, o en un tipo de datos que se pueda convertir
implícitamente a Boolean.

elsestatements
Opcional. Una o varias instrucciones que siguen a ElseIf...Then y se
ejecutan si elseifcondition se evalúa como True.

elsestatements
Opcional. Una o varias instrucciones que se ejecutan si ninguna
expresión condition o elseifcondition anterior se evalúa como True.

End If
Finaliza la versión multilínea del bloque If...Then...Else.

¿Que es que evalúa primero visual Basic?

condición1. Si es False, Visual Basic procede a evaluar condición2

y así sucesivamente, hasta que encuentre una condición True.


Cuando encuentra una condición

True, Visual Basic ejecuta el bloque de instrucciones


correspondientes y después ejecuta el código

6
que sigue a End If.

Opcionalmente, puede incluir un bloque de instrucciones Else, que


Visual Basic ejecutará sin

ninguna de las condiciones es True.

If...Then...Else If es un caso especial de If...Then...Else. Observe


que puede tener cualquier

número de cláusula Else If o ninguna. Puede incluir una cláusula


Else sin tener en cuenta si tiene

o no cláusula Else If.

Por ejemplo, la aplicación podría realizar distintas acciones


dependiendo del control en que se

haya hecho clic de una matriz de controles

Lo que proporciona Select Case Visual Basic

proporciona la estructura Select Case como alternativa a If...Then...Else


para

ejecutar selectivamente un bloque de sentencias entre varios bloques.


La sentencia Select Case

ofrece posibilidades similares a la instrucción If...Then...Else, pero hace


que el código sea más

legible cuando hay varias opciones.

La estructura Select Case funciona con una única expresión de prueba


que se evalúa una vez

solamente, al principio de la estructura. Visual Basic compara el


resultado de esta expresión con los valores de cada Case de la
estructura. Si hay una coincidencia, ejecuta el bloque de sentencias

7
PRACTICA
Para esta practica se utilizó el programa de visual Basic

A continuación algunas imágenes de lo realizado en la practica:

PRACTICA 1)

8
PRACTICA 2

9
10
CONCLUCIONES
En conclusión la practica de desarrollo de programas en visual
Basic estuvo bastante interesante ya que es un poco complejo el
lenguaje y todas sus herramientas con el que se trabaja y se
desarrollan de todo tipo de programación que nosotros queramos
Acer en nuestro programa visual Basic

Ya que en el curso de programación. Se trataba de elaborar una


aplicación para obtener el promedio de calificaciones de un
estudiante y y evaluar su puntuación y estuvo muy entretenido las
prácticas

11
BIBLIOGRAFIA

 Manual de visual Basic net

 Página web oficial de https://Visual Studio .Microsoft. Com…

 Obtenido Wikipedia

12

También podría gustarte